Output d8f687b3920f43ce203b233c3a4b9ef1b09ddab6ee6a4b7598570082894a32f8:7

value
138864
script pubkey
OP_0 OP_PUSHBYTES_20 5b4c46cb46de2c3e045eb3ec059e9473763239d4
address
bc1qtdxydj6xmckrupz7k0kqt855wdmryww5zx58f0
transaction
d8f687b3920f43ce203b233c3a4b9ef1b09ddab6ee6a4b7598570082894a32f8
confirmations
75386
spent
true